Defect Description For Recall
Winnebago Is Recalling 31 My 2006-2008 Itasca Cambria, Horizon, Winnebago Access, Adventurer, Journey, Minnie Winnie, Signtseer, Tour, Vectra, And Voyage Motor Homes Equipped With Ricon Platform Style Wheelchair Lifts. These Lifts Fail To Comply With The Requirements Of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ard No. 403, “Platform Lift Systems For Motor Vehicles.” The Anti-Stow Interlock May Not Detect The Presence Of A Wheelchair Or Mobility Aid User. The Pressure Sensing Switch That Detects The Presence Of Weight On The Platform Was Not Adjusted To The Necessary Sensitivity Level. The Lift Could Stow Even Though Someone Or Something Is Still On The Lift.

Effect Of Defect
A Lift Occupant Can Be Injured Should The Lift Begin To Stow Unintentionally.
Fix Defect
Winnebago Is Working With Ricon To Correct The Wheelchair Lifts (Please See 07E097). Owners May Contact Ricon At 1-800-322-2884 Or Winnebago At 1-641-585-3535.
